PandaRoot
PndSTEMvdIdeal.h
Go to the documentation of this file.
1 
11 #ifndef PndSTEMvdIdeal_H_
12 #define PndSTEMvdIdeal_H_
13 
14 #include "PndSTETrackBase.h"
15 #include "PndTrackCand.h"
16 #include "PndRiemannTrack.h"
17 #include "TClonesArray.h"
18 #include "PndTrack.h"
19 #include "PndSdsHit.h"
20 #include "FairLink.h"
21 #include "FairMultiLinkedData.h"
22 
23 #include <vector>
24 
25 class TClonesArray;
26 
28  public:
31 
33  virtual ~PndSTEMvdIdeal(){
34 
35  };
36 
45  void AddHits(TClonesArray *inputTrackArray, TClonesArray *inputTrackCandArray, TClonesArray *inputPixelArray, TClonesArray *inputStripArray);
46 
47  private:
54  std::vector<PndRiemannTrack> CreateRiemannTrack(TClonesArray *inputTrackArray);
55 
56  ClassDef(PndSTEMvdIdeal, 1);
57 };
58 
59 #endif /* PndSTEMvdIdeal_H_ */
virtual ~PndSTEMvdIdeal()
void AddHits(TClonesArray *inputTrackArray, TClonesArray *inputTrackCandArray, TClonesArray *inputPixelArray, TClonesArray *inputStripArray)
Function to find MVD hits from clustered STT hits.